Olivier CrĂȘte wrote: > On Mon, 2008-07-14 at 18:01 -0400, Doug Goldstein wrote: > >> This brings out the fun of circular depends. I don't really know how to >> address this but a lot of packages are going to have to be updated to >> contain proper depends. i.e. C based apps will need >> RDEPEND="virtual/libc". C++ packages will need a stdc++ depend. >> > > Adding a dep to libc almost everywhere seems extremely wrong to me. I > though we had decided many times that it was a bad idea. > > Yes. Adding libc everywhere is wrong. However, if you don't have one of the packages listed here [1], your libc won't ever update.
